GEORGE H. WEINROTT & CO. v. BURLINGTON HOUS. CORP.


22 N.J. Super. 91 (1952)

91 A.2d 660

GEORGE H. WEINROTT & COMPANY, A PENNSYLVANIA CORPORATION, PLAINTIFF, v. BURLINGTON HOUSING CORPORATION, A NEW JERSEY CORPORATION, EDMOND E. ROBINS, AND MARKHEIM-CHALMERS-LUDINGTON, INC., A NEW JERSEY CORPORATION, DEFENDANTS.

Superior Court of New Jersey, Chancery Division.

Decided October 20, 1952.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Mr. Sidney W. Bookbinder, attorney for plaintiff.

Mr. Louis B. LeDuc, attorney for defendants Burlington Housing Corporation and Edmond E. Robins.

Messrs. Starr, Summerill & Davis (Mr. S. Lewis Davis appearing), attorneys for defendant Markheim-Chalmers-Ludington, Inc.


EWART, J.S.C.

The complaint in this action is divided into four counts.

In the first count plaintiff sues defendant Burlington Housing Corporation to recover the sum of $47,952 representing a 2% commission for placing for the said defendant 296 first mortgages of $8100 each.
